A quick scan through the data suggests there are 4 occasions where the swing from one month to the next has been 8C or more. All of these are pre 1900. They are:


1740 - September to October 8.7C (14.0C to 5.3C)


1807 - October to November 8.5C (11.4C to 2.9C)


1895 - September to October 8.3C (15.4C to 7.1C)


1684 - October to November 8.0C (11.0C to 3.0C)


So we would need to have an extremely cold January to beat any of these. Most unlikely.

Another mild day expected tomorrow which will keep the CET above 6C. It is amazing just how cool it has felt this week despite temperatures still being well above average. Just shows how ridiculous the temperatures were in December.


After tomorrow we begin a slide into much cooler conditions, potentially very cold. Current output suggests the CET could easily get down to 4C by the 20th if it verifies and it could be much colder than that. But we are unlikely to see a really low CET this month unless it gets exceptionally cold because the first week has been very mild. But after last month I wouldn't rule anything out.
